definitely should be maintained for those situations. in the spring when they close the northbrook lifts, the crossover is usually opened so folks can ski upper needles, vertigo, thimble etc and get back. so yeah run a groomer over it occasionally.

regarding the skyeship, the lift is a disaster between the stoppages and broken cabins. should be at the top of their list for a rebuild similar to what they did on the k1. do not pass go and collect $200. also think a bubble 6 on rams should be ahead of superstar - though realize they may be waiting on the village.

obviously the needles situation has been a fiasco. can't imagine weekends there. hopefully it's near being ready to go. but right now on mon-thurs, when it normally doesn't run (even when healthy), they need to do a better job at rt 4 sending up empty cabins on the skyeship. when we ski down and there's a line extending out of the gates, we'll pass and ride the northbrook ecause the wait for empty cabins is too long.
